We are looking for a talented
AI Engineer
to join our client
Location :
Hybrid – Bangalore, Cessna Business Park
Type :
Ongoing Contract – Long Term
Role Responsibilities :
Design, build, and maintain generative AI workflows and agent systems using Python
Develop and deploy containerized microservices on cloud platforms (AWS, GCP, Azure)
Integrate with LLMs via APIs (OpenAI, Claude, Gemini) and implement prompt engineering best practices
Build and support agent orchestration tools (LangChain, ReAct, CrewAI, or similar)
Manage data flow through vector stores (ChromaDB, Pinecone) and support RAG pipelines
Implement and manage API proxies, session handling, and authentication (JWT)
Set up observability tools (logging, tracing, monitoring) for AI workflows and agents
Collaborate asynchronously with cross-functional teams and document architecture decisions
Prototype quickly and iterate using metrics, logs, and user feedback
Apply security best practices to LLM integration
Required Skills & Experience :
3–5+ years of Python development, including async and modular design patterns
Hands-on experience with container tools (Docker / Podman) and cloud deployments
Familiarity with API design, FastAPI, REST, and WebSocket integration
Experience with at least one LLM orchestration / agent framework (LangChain, AutoGen, OpenAgents)
Strong understanding of prompt / response logging, token usage, and cost tracking
Proficiency with version control (Git) and CI / CD workflows
Excellent written communication and comfort working in distributed teams
Nice-to-Have :
Experience with OpenTelemetry, LangSmith, or LLM eval frameworks
Familiarity with security concerns in GenAI environments
Prior work integrating enterprise systems or external APIs
Background in NLP, ML, or cognitive architectures
If you are passionate about
AI, LLMs, and building next-gen intelligent systems , this is an exciting opportunity!
Gen Ai Engineer • Vijayapura, Rajasthan, India